If you’re reading this, play the Star Wars theme in your head. That might be the last nerdy space reference I’ll make regarding the 2021 Toyota Sienna Hybrid AWD XSE model that I get to review this week. It’s the middle trim option.

The XLE has an MSRP of $42,760 and includes tons of convenience and luxury upgrades. For example, it has black roof rails, the rear-seat entertainment system, automatic high beams, an electronic on-demand all-wheel drive, a 1500 Watt power inverter, a wireless phone charger, and six USB ports. 

The 2021 Toyota Sienna Hybrid is equipped with a 2.5-liter four-cylinder engine with two electric motors that generate 245 hp and 263 lb-ft of torque. This van feels like it can blast off. It can accelerate from 0 to 60 mph in 7.7 seconds

It felt faster than that while driving from Rock Hill, South Carolina, to Asheville, North Carolina. The Sienna was able to merge into traffic and pass others with ease. Also, the sport-tuned suspension is incredibly smooth. It glides over rough patches of back-country roads with ease. 

It handles like a sports car with responsive steering and agility. I’ve parked it about three times so far and only had to correct the position once. It feels easy to maneuver in heavy traffic and tight city areas. Plus, the brakes feel smooth and confident.

While driving the 2021 Toyota Sienna, I feel in control. The eight-way power-adjustable driver’s seat allowed me to find the perfect driving position. I’m 5’1” and could reach the controls and pedals with ease. The wide windshield also provides a commanding review of the road. 

A tall center console spans from the dashboard to the center armrest, providing a shelf to place smaller items. It includes a deep center console bin, plus a storage space is provided beneath it. It was an awesome place to store my bag. 

The 9-inch touchscreen display emerges upright from the dashboard about the climate controls. You can adjust settings with the touchscreen or physical knobs. Apple CarPlay was quick and easy to connect, plus it has a wireless phone charger. 

You can customize the 10-inch head-up display to provide crucial information such as your speed, navigation instructions, lane centering assistance, and more. It also displays your music and adaptive cruise control settings. 

The Sienna is comfortable and convenient 

On the roof above the center console, you have buttons to open and close the sliding doors on both sides of the van and to operate the liftgate. All of these commands are included on the keyfob too. The 2021 Toyota Sienna Hybrid XSE comes with remote start and keyless entry as well. 

The interior is incredibly quiet, providing a peaceful ride. The seats are large and supportive for all body types. I almost felt like I was driving in a recliner. Bruce found it easy to nap with his doggy seat belt and cover in the third row. There is a mirror on the roof that folds down, allowing you to see the second and third rows. This allows you to keep an eye on everyone. 

I haven’t tested the Wi-Fi, rear-seat entertainment system, and AWD yet. But I have six more days to experiment. I do wish the Sienna had a taller ground clearance and experienced some glare from the dashboard. I’ll list more pros and cons as my review continues.
